Aluminium framed ink drawing, on handmade paper, believed to be Shen Nung a mythical figure associated with traditional healing and the introduction of herbal medicines, from the surgery of a British practitioner c.1996, probably by Dr Yoshio Manaka, Japanese, 1970-1990.
